Aircraft cables are specialized wire and cable assemblies designed for aerospace applications. These cables play a critical role in ensuring efficient power distribution, data transmission, and the smooth operation of control systems in modern aircraft.

Manufactured to meet stringent safety and performance standards, aircraft cables are built with high durability, lightweight construction, and resistance to extreme environmental conditions, including temperature fluctuations and electromagnetic interference.

Market Overview

The global aircraft cables market was valued at US$ 1.72 billion in 2024 and is projected to reach US$ 2.31 billion by 2030, registering a CAGR of 5.1% during the forecast period (2024-2030).

The U.S. market stood at US$ 452.3 million in 2024 and is expected to reach US$ 589.6 million by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 4.5%.

The increasing demand for lightweight, high-performance cables is driving market expansion, alongside rising aircraft production and technological advancements in avionics and electrification.

Uses of Aircraft Cables

  1. Power Distribution – Aircraft cables are used to transmit electricity efficiently throughout the aircraft.
  2. Data Transmission – These cables support communication between avionics systems and sensors.
  3. Flight Control Systems – Cables enable precise operation of flight control surfaces.
  4. Lighting Systems – Used for cockpit, cabin, and exterior lighting applications.
  5. Landing Gear Operations – Essential for the functioning of hydraulic and braking systems.

Benefits of Aircraft Cables

  • Lightweight Design – Enhances fuel efficiency by reducing aircraft weight.
  • High Durability – Engineered to withstand extreme conditions such as temperature variations and high altitudes.
  • Electromagnetic Shielding – Reduces interference, ensuring signal integrity.
  • Safety Compliance – Designed to meet stringent aerospace safety standards.

Types of Aircraft Cables

  1. Coaxial Cables – Used for high-frequency data transmission.
  2. Fiber Optic Cables – Provide fast and reliable data transmission with minimal interference.
  3. Power Cables – Supply electrical power across different aircraft systems.
  4. Control Cables – Used in flight control and navigation systems.
  5. Fire-Resistant Cables – Designed to withstand high temperatures in emergency situations.

Applications of Aircraft Cables

  • Commercial Aircraft – Used in large passenger planes for power, data, and control systems.
  • Military Aircraft – Integrated into advanced fighter jets and surveillance aircraft for critical operations.
  • Private and Business Jets – Provide connectivity and comfort features.
  • Helicopters – Essential for rotorcraft avionics and communications.
  • Unmanned Aerial Vehicles (UAVs) – Support navigation and surveillance functions.

Market Dynamics

Growth Drivers

  • Increasing demand for new-generation aircraft with advanced avionics.
  • Rising adoption of lightweight and fuel-efficient materials.
  • Expanding military and defense budgets worldwide.
  • Growth in air travel leading to increased aircraft production.
  • Technological advancements in fiber optics and electromagnetic shielding.

Challenges

  • High initial investment and manufacturing costs.
  • Regulatory compliance requirements.
  • Supply chain disruptions affecting raw material availability.

Recent Developments

  • Advancements in Fiber Optics – Manufacturers are integrating fiber optic cables to enhance data transmission speed.
  • Increased Electrification – The push for more electric aircraft (MEA) is driving demand for high-performance cables.
  • Sustainability Initiatives – Companies are focusing on eco-friendly, recyclable cable materials.

Future Growth Prospects

  • Adoption of 5G-enabled avionics is expected to drive demand for advanced data cables.
  • Expansion of the urban air mobility (UAM) sector, including elect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) aircraft, will require specialized cables.
  • Development of high-temperature-resistant cables for hypersonic and next-generation aircraft.
